diff --git a/client-src/default/overlay.js b/client-src/default/overlay.js index 6fd9d2ebf3..3f9a52ac21 100644 --- a/client-src/default/overlay.js +++ b/client-src/default/overlay.js @@ -113,7 +113,8 @@ function clear() { function showMessage(messages) { ensureOverlayDivExists((div) => { // Make it look similar to our terminal. - const text = ansiHTML(entities.encode(messages[0])); + const errorMessage = messages[0].message || messages[0]; + const text = ansiHTML(entities.encode(errorMessage)); div.innerHTML = `Failed to compile.

${text}`; });